When you’re self-employed, you obtain flexibility, freedom, and administration over your earnings—nevertheless you moreover lose one factor many full-time employees take for granted: entry to employer-sponsored retirement plans like a 401(okay) or pension. Which suggests no automated contributions, employer match, or built-in building that may help you intend for the long term.

Sadly, this gap leaves numerous entrepreneurs, freelancers, and gig staff falling behind on long-term retirement monetary financial savings. And with the rising worth of dwelling and inconsistent earnings streams, it’s easy to push retirement planning to the once more burner.

The good news? There are nonetheless extremely efficient strategies to take a place for the long term—many of which offer rather more administration and suppleness than typical retirement plans.

Standard Retirement Plans—What Staff Get

For a lot of W-2 employees, retirement planning is baked into the job. Contribute to your 401(okay), collect the employer match, and let your investments develop in a tax-advantaged account. It’s a system that runs on autopilot—and for a lot of people, it actually works successfully ample.

Together with 401(okay)s, some employees could have entry to pensions (though these have gotten increasingly unusual) or profit-sharing plans. Contributions are generally pulled straight from paychecks, and firms often affiliate with large financial institutions to deal with the funding side of points. This form of building removes numerous the friction. There’s no should evaluation account kinds, uncover custodians, or navigate IRS contribution limits by your self. 

Nevertheless for the self-employed, none of that infrastructure exists—that’s the place the true drawback begins.

The Self-Employed Investor’s Dilemma

Within the occasion you’re self-employed, you’re already sporting various hats—operator, marketer, accountant, and further. Together with “retirement planner” to the document can actually really feel overwhelming, notably when there’s no built-in system to info you. 

In distinction to traditional employees, self-employed folks don’t get a 401(okay) match or automated paycheck deductions. Retirement planning is 100% self-directed, which requires every financial self-discipline and a deeper understanding of funding selections. On prime of that, earnings shall be irregular—making it arduous to resolve to fixed month-to-month contributions or long-term monetary financial savings targets. 

After which there’s the tax angle. With out the appropriate retirement accounts in place, self-employed folks can end up paying further in taxes than they need to—missing out on valuable deductions or tax-deferred progress alternate options.

The underside line: Investing for retirement in case you’re self-employed takes intentional effort. Nevertheless the trade-off is flexibility and administration—and with the appropriate devices, it can probably actually be a further personalised and extremely efficient path to financial independence.

Retirement Funding Decisions for the Self-Employed

Merely because you don’t have entry to a 401(okay) doesn’t suggest you’re out of selections. In reality, self-employed folks sometimes have further flexibility to design a retirement method that matches their life-style and targets. 

Let’s take a look at a couple of of the best strategies to take a place for retirement when you’re working in your self.

Selection 1: Self-directed retirement accounts

Self-directed retirement accounts—like a self-directed IRA or solo 401(okay)—are extremely efficient devices for the self-employed. In distinction to traditional retirement accounts that limit you to shares, bonds, and mutual funds, these accounts assist you to put cash right into a broader differ of belongings, along with:

  • Precise property
  • Personal equity
  • Tax liens
  • Beneficial metals
  • Cryptocurrency

You proceed to get the tax advantages of a each day IRA or 401(okay), nevertheless with far more administration over how your money is invested. As an illustration, with a self-directed Roth IRA, your investments develop tax-free, and authorized withdrawals in retirement are totally tax-exempt.

There are moreover SEP IRAs and solo 401(okay)s, which enable quite a bit bigger contribution limits than regular IRAs—good in case you occur to’re incomes sturdy self-employment earnings and have to reduce your tax obligation whereas developing wealth.

Whereas these accounts do require setup through a specialised custodian and a bit further paperwork, they open the door to strategies that typical consumers can’t entry.

Selection 3: Standard brokerage accounts

If you’ve already maxed out your tax-advantaged accounts—or want most flexibility—a traditional brokerage account is one different robust alternative. With no contribution limits or early withdrawal penalties, these accounts give you full entry to most of the people markets: shares, ETFs, index funds, REITs, and further. 

The draw again? You’ll pay capital good factors taxes in your funding earnings, and there’s no tax deferral or deduction like with IRAs or 401(okay)s. Nonetheless, these accounts are straightforward to open, easy to deal with, and good for developing long-term wealth alongside totally different retirement cars.

For the self-employed, brokerage accounts provide a method to maintain invested with out needing to leap through regulatory hoops or commit to retirement-specific restrictions. They’re notably useful in case you occur to’re planning for early retirement or want entry to your funds sooner than age 59½.

Selection 4: Standard precise property possession

Looking for a rental property is a time-tested retirement method—and it’s one many consumers aspire to. The idea of amassing cash transfer whereas your property appreciates over time is attention-grabbing. 

Nevertheless for the self-employed, it’s not always life like. Rental properties require a substantial down price, financing approval, and ongoing administration. Between tenant factors, sudden repairs, and native guidelines, managing a property can actually really feel like a full-time job—on prime of the one you already have. 

That’s to not say it’s a foul thought. For people who’ve the time, capital, and hazard tolerance, direct possession is often a extremely efficient wealth builder.
